#c4c2d2 Color Information
In a RGB color space, hex #c4c2d2 is composed of 76.9% red, 76.1% green and 82.4% blue. Whereas in a CMYK color space, it is composed of 6.7% cyan, 7.6% magenta, 0% yellow and 17.6% black. It has a hue angle of 247.5 degrees, a saturation of 15.1% and a lightness of 79.2%. #c4c2d2 color hex could be obtained by blending #ffffff with #8985a5. Closest websafe color is: #cccccc.

● #c4c2d2 color description : Grayish blue.
#c4c2d2 Color Conversion
The hexadecimal color #c4c2d2 has RGB values of R:196, G:194, B:210 and CMYK values of C:0.07, M:0.08, Y:0, K:0.18. Its decimal value is 12894930.
